Nginx 禁止IP访问这个设置非常有用比如别人通过ip或者未知域名访问nginx拦截指定域名nginx拦截指定域名的网站的时候,你希望禁止显示任何有效内容,可以给他返回500目前国内很多机房都要求网站主关闭空主机头,防止未备案的域名指向过来造成麻烦就可以这样设置server listen 80 defaultreturn 500。

楼主是想防止域名的url跳转吧,在你的nginxconf加上 server listen 80 defaultserver_name _return 500 把这个放在其它server的前面,这样就算是直接输服务器ip也无法访问的,return反回值你可以自己设置 ,像404等。

文件内容主要包含将浏览器自动跳转至windliangwang的代码将该文件上传至GitHub仓库,并在设置中开启pages服务,绑定域名同时,在DNS中添加CNAME记录,指向如此操作后,通过访问windliangcc即可自动跳转至windliangwang另一种方法是利用Nginx的配置文件实现。

nginx拦截指定域名 - 谷歌防红💯域名防红解决,TG:@AICDN8  第1张

1 **运行流程** **DNS服务器搭建**为nginx拦截指定域名了避免在hosts文件中频繁添加记录,推荐使用dnsmasq作为DNS服务器在macOS上通过brew安装,配置文件中添加规则,将localappcom解析到 **本地DNS解析修改**将设置为首选DNS,确保域名解析到Nginx2 **Nginx配置**。

因此,通过在nginx的server块中添加default_server,禁止未绑定域名或IP访问80和443端口,可以过滤不合理流量在nginx中,server_name指令的匹配规则包括准确匹配以*通配符开始和结束的字符串匹配正则表达式以及未匹配时使用default_server如果没有指定default_server,则会选第一个可用server为防止未。

`AccessControlAllowOrigin`这个参数用于指定允许的跨域源例如,如果你想允许所有来源的请求,可以设置为`*`,或者指定特定的域名,如`。

第一种方法是修改nginx配置,允许任何域名访问指定接口,即设置`add_header AccessControlAllowOrigin *`这虽然解决nginx拦截指定域名了跨域问题,但不建议这样做,因为这种配置不安全第二种方法是通过设置nginx变量`$cors_origin`,以存储需要跨域请求的白名单域名,根据域名匹配来设置访问权限这样既解决了多域名。